About Medigap

If you’re enrolled in Original Medicare, you should consider purchasing a Medigap policy. This type of policy is sold through private insurance companies and they will be able to provide more specific information about each of their offerings. There are ten different Medigap policies, but insurance companies are not required to carry all ten. The purpose of Medigap is to lower bills for Original Medicare beneficiaries. Medigap does this by covering a percentage of some costs. If there’s an area you’ve been paying increased amounts in the past, then you might be able to select a Medigap plan that would provide specific coverage to lower those costs.

Medicare Savings Programs

There are four Medicare Savings Programs and eligibility is determined by income. These programs cover some Medicare costs and are an effective option for those in lower-income brackets. Which Medicare Savings Programs are available will vary by state, so do some research and make an appointment with a local insurance agent if you’re interested in learning more.
